CPU的寄存器分为那几类?
CPU寄存器是内部数据存储的关键资源,对于汇编语言程序员,它们是直接可用的硬件组件。在组装语言的编程中,有效使用寄存器是至关重要的,因为它们比内存快得多,可以快速提供操作数并减少频繁的内存访问。
高级语言程序员还可以通过宣布变量为寄存器来提高生产率。
尽管现代处理器上寄存器的数量和大小是有限的,并且无法维持所有中间结果,但合理的寄存器计划是优化速度的关键。
1 .1 6 位登记组在1 6 位CPU中,寄存器包括:-DATA寄存器:AX,BX,CX,DX-INDEX和指针登记册:SI,DI-POINTER登记册:S,S,BP-EGMENT寄存器:ES,ES,CS,CS,CS,CS,SS,SS,DS-FLAG登记册:IP-FLAG登记册:Flags 2 .-Bit a a a flags 2 .-bit a a a a a a a a a a a a a a a a emagesters a a a a a a a a a a a a a emagess copters: 1 6 位处理器并扩展通用寄存器,说明说明和3 2 位标志。
此外,还添加了两个1 6 位段寄存器:FS和GS。
3 2 位处理器的寄存器包括:-DATA寄存器:ESI,EBX,ECX,EDX索引和指标:ESI,EDI-POINTER寄存器:ESP,ESP,EBP分段寄存器:ES,CS,SS,SS,DS,DS,FS,FS,FS,GS,GS,GS指令。
寄存器,但是有了特定寄存器的详细信息,您需要咨询最新的硬件文档。
寄存器组有哪些
相比之下,1 6 位CPU注册维修(SI,CS寄存器),2 个标志寄存器(IP),3 2 位CPU不仅扩大了注册中的位数,还可以提高其功能。正式地,通常对3 2 位CPU进行注册,并将其扩展到2 个1 6 位段评论(7 2 位段)和2 个1 6 位细分(7 2 位段)。
因此,3 2 位CPU已扩展到ESI和EDI,并将ESI和EDI(ESI和EDI)扩展到ES,SS,FS,FS,GS。
(EIP)和1 个标志寄存器(EFLAGS)。
这些扩展可以进行3 2 位CPU 5 2 位CPU,以处理更复杂的数据构建和程序逻辑。
FS,GS和GS的4 2 位注册组件更容易在不同数据组件中存储而不会影响其他数据组件。
这些功能在现代操作系统和高级程序中尤为重要。
3 2 位CPU的架构设计不仅增强了注册能力,还包括输入端口和输出端口。
CPU中有哪些主要寄存器?简述这些寄存器的功能?
1 常规ID:CPU包含四个1 6 位通用寄存器。轴包括BX,CX和DX。
They can store information or addresses, and 8 -bit registers are available in Ah, Al, Bh, Bh, Bh, Bh, Bh, Bh, Bh, Bh, Bh, Bh, Bh, Bh, Bh, Bh, Bh, Bh, Bh, Bh, Bh, Bh, Bh, Bh, Bh, Bl, Bh, Bh, Bl, Bh, Bh, Bh, Bh, Bh, Bh, Bh, Bl, Bh, Bh, Bh, Bh, Bh, Bh, Bh, Bh, Bl, Bh, Bl, Bh, Bh, Bh, Bh, Bh, Bh, Bh, Bh, Bh, Bh, Bh, Bl, Bh, Bh, Bh, Bh, Bh, Bh, Bh, Bh, Bh, Bh, Bh, Bl, Bl, bl 2 . It's a good idea.细分寄存器:CPU使用段注释来管理1 MB存储空间。
这些寄存器将存储空间分配为不同的逻辑组件,将存储空间分开为8 4 KB。
细分寄存器启用了存储器的关键频道以求解主频道播放,但是它们是由关键频道而不是eSlute地址而是关键频道存储的。
3 你是个好主意。
指针和索引寄存器 - 这种类型的注册主要用于存储地址偏移。
索引寄存器有助于找到信息以读取或写入CPU或写入。
4 指示指标(IP)注册:IP寄存器负责存储下一项指令的下一个说明的偏移地址。
在计划主管期间,IP自动更新IP之后,BIU(基本输入和输出单元)始终显示。
因此,IP注册服务商对于控制执行执行非常重要。
CPU中有哪些主要寄存器?简述这些寄存器的功能?
1 通用寄存器组通用寄存器组包含四个1 6 位寄存器,AX,BX,CX和DX,用于存储1 6 位数据或地址。它也可以用作8 位寄存器。
当用作8 位寄存器时,它们分别为AH,AL,BH,BL,CH,CL,DH和DL。
2 细分寄存器通过细分技术解决。
1 MB的存储空间可以分为几个逻辑段,每个片段最大长度为6 4 kb,并且可以浮动在整个存储空间中。
3 .指针和索引注册该寄存器组的是用于形成操作数地址的特定段中的地址偏移,主要用于堆栈和索引操作。
4 指令指针寄存器IP用于存储当前代码段中执行的下一个指令的偏移地址。
在运行时,BIU会自动更改它,因此IP总是指向要执行的下一个指令的地址。
因此,它是用于控制指令序列执行过程的重要寄存器。
扩展信息:注册工作原理寄存器需要接收,存储和输出数据的功能。
它由触发器和门电路组成。
只有在获得“商店脉冲”(也称为“商店指令”和“写入指令”)时,寄存器才能接收数据。
只有在获得“读取”指令时,寄存器才能输出数据。
将数字存储在寄存器中的方法有两种:并行和串行。
并行方法是,数字是从相应位的输入终端同时输入到寄存器的。
串行方法是,数字是从一个输入终端位到一个位置到寄存器的输入。